返回

2022年终Java编程技术总结:紧跟时代步伐,拥抱技术未来

闲谈

拥抱 Java 编程技术未来

2022 年标志着 Java 编程技术领域的飞速发展,新兴框架和工具如雨后春笋般涌现,赋予 Java 开发者前所未有的能力,让他们能够轻松打造强大且可扩展的应用程序。我们将在本文中探索 2022 年 Java 编程技术的最新进展和未来趋势,深入探讨面向对象编程、设计模式和新框架与工具等关键概念。

Java 编程技术的飞跃

在 2022 年,Java 编程技术取得了长足进步,其中最引人瞩目的包括:

  • Java 虚拟机的优化: Java 虚拟机 (JVM) 是 Java 代码运行的基础。近年来,JVM 经过显著改进,能够更有效地执行 Java 应用程序,进而提升应用程序的性能和可扩展性。
  • 新框架和工具的诞生: 近年来,涌现了大量新兴 Java 框架和工具,帮助 Java 开发者更高效、更轻松地构建强大且可扩展的应用程序。例如,Spring Boot 是一个广受欢迎的 Java 框架,它极大简化了 Java 应用程序的开发流程。
  • Java 社区的壮大: Java 社区不断发展壮大,为 Java 开发者提供丰富的资源和支持。来自全球各地的 Java 社区成员乐于分享知识和经验,助力其他 Java 开发者解决难题。

Java 编程语言中的核心概念

Java 编程语言中的一些关键概念包括:

  • 面向对象编程: Java 是一种面向对象编程语言,这意味着它允许开发者将数据和行为组织成对象。这使得 Java 代码更易于维护和重用。
  • 设计模式: 设计模式是通用的代码重用解决方案。Java 编程语言中定义了许多设计模式,开发者可以利用它们解决常见的编程难题。
  • 新框架和工具: Java 社区不断涌现新框架和工具,帮助开发者提高生产力和效率。例如,Spring Boot 是一个广受欢迎的 Java 框架,它极大简化了 Java 应用程序的开发流程。

Java 编程技术在各领域的应用

Java 编程技术广泛应用于各行各业,包括:

  • Web 开发: Java 是开发 Web 应用程序的热门语言。许多流行的 Web 框架,如 Spring Boot 和 Struts,都是用 Java 编写的。
  • 移动开发: Java 也是开发移动应用程序的热门语言。Android 是全球最受欢迎的移动操作系统,其开发语言就是 Java。
  • 云计算: Java 是开发云计算应用程序的热门语言。许多流行的云计算平台,如 AWS 和 Azure,都支持 Java。
  • 大数据: Java 也是开发大数据应用程序的热门语言。许多流行的大数据框架,如 Hadoop 和 Spark,都是用 Java 编写的。

展望 2023 年的 Java 编程技术

2023 年,Java 编程技术将继续蓬勃发展。值得关注的趋势包括:

  • 人工智能和机器学习: 人工智能和机器学习正在迅速发展,Java 开发者需要掌握这些技术,才能开发出更智能的应用程序。
  • 云计算: 云计算正成为主流技术,Java 开发者需要了解云计算平台,才能开发出可扩展且可靠的应用程序。
  • 大数据: 大数据正成为越来越重要的资产,Java 开发者需要掌握大数据框架,才能处理和分析海量数据。

Java 编程技术的未来

随着新框架和工具的不断涌现,Java 编程技术将继续蓬勃发展。面向对象编程、设计模式和新框架与工具等关键概念将继续为 Java 开发者提供构建强大且可扩展应用程序所需的强大基础。随着 Java 社区的发展壮大,Java 开发者将继续获得丰富的资源和支持,助力他们在不断变化的技术格局中取得成功。

常见问题解答

  1. Java 编程技术是否适合新手?

    • 是的,Java 是一种相对容易学习的编程语言,非常适合初学者。它具有清晰的语法和丰富的文档,使新手能够轻松上手。
  2. Java 编程技术在哪些行业最受欢迎?

    • Java 编程技术广泛应用于 Web 开发、移动开发、云计算和大数据等行业。
  3. Java 编程技术是否可以用于人工智能和机器学习?

    • 是的,Java 编程技术可以用于人工智能和机器学习。它提供了一些库和框架,例如 Java Machine Learning Library (JavaML),可帮助开发者构建机器学习模型。
  4. 学习 Java 编程技术需要多长时间?

    • 学习 Java 编程技术的所需时间因人而异。一般来说,初学者需要几个月的时间才能掌握 Java 语言的基础知识。
  5. Java 编程技术的未来是什么?

    • Java 编程技术拥有光明的未来。随着新框架和工具的不断涌现,以及人工智能、云计算和大数据等领域的持续发展,Java 将继续在各种行业中发挥重要作用。